The number of visitors to the Historic Museum for 17 randomly selected hours is shown.
6 | 31 | 33 | 35 | 35 | 39 | 41 | 48 | 49 | 54 |
57 | 57 | 58 | 59 | 60 | 60 | 91 |
a. Identify the five-number summary and the interquartile range (IQR)?
b. Construct a boxplot for the data?
c. Comment on the shape of the distribution.
d. Determine if there are any outliers?
Lower Fence Value:
Upper Fence Value:
The five-number summary includes five values, namely,
a.
Minimum = 6
Q1 = 35
Median = 49
Mean = 47.82
Q3 = 58
Maximum = 91
IQR = Q3 - Q1 = 58 - 35 = 23
b.
c. The data is slightly left skewed.
d. Any point lying outside (lower fence, upper fence) is said to be an outlier.
Lower fence = Q1 - 1.5
IQR = 35 - 1.5
23 = 0.5
Lower fence = Q3 + 1.5
IQR = 58 + 1.5
23 = 92.5
So, from upper fence and lower fence and also from the boxplot it is seen that there is no outlier in the data.
